    Why Choose Raspberry Pi for RemoteIoT?

    Now, you might be wondering, why Raspberry Pi? Well, there are several reasons why this tiny but powerful board is the perfect choice for RemoteIoT software. First and foremost, it's affordable. Unlike other IoT platforms that can break the bank, Raspberry Pi offers incredible value for money. Plus, it's incredibly versatile, meaning it can be used for a wide range of projects, from simple home automation to complex industrial applications.

    Another big advantage is the vast community of users and developers who contribute to its ecosystem. This means you'll never be short of resources, tutorials, or support when working with Raspberry Pi. And let's not forget its compatibility with a wide range of programming languages and tools, making it accessible to developers of all skill levels.

    Smart Agriculture

    Another exciting use case is in smart agriculture. By connecting sensors and actuators to your Raspberry Pi, you can monitor and control various parameters such as temperature, humidity, and soil moisture. This can help optimize crop growth and reduce water usage, leading to more sustainable farming practices.

    Security Considerations for Raspberry Pi RemoteIoT

    While the possibilities with Raspberry Pi RemoteIoT software are endless, it's important to consider security. After all, you're giving yourself remote access to sensitive systems and data. To ensure your setup is secure, follow these best practices:

    • Use strong, unique passwords for all accounts and devices.
    • Enable two-factor authentication wherever possible.
    • Regularly update your Raspberry Pi OS and RemoteIoT software.
    • Limit access to trusted devices and networks.
    • Encrypt all data transmissions to prevent interception.
